Parents, coaches play vital role in nurturing sportspersons: Minister

Sports Minister Mandipalli Ramprasad Reddy on Sunday said that parents and coaches play an invaluable role in helping young sportspersons realise their potential. He was speaking at the valedictory function of the summer coaching camps organised by the Sports Authority of Andhra Pradesh at the DSA Indoor Stadium in Gopalapatnam.

The Minister said that the State government was giving priority to the development of sports by providing quality training, modern infrastructure and incentives to athletes. He noted that sports not only foster discipline and self-confidence among youth but also opens up employment opportunities.

District Collector M. Abhishikth Kishore lauded the athletes, parents and coaches for their contribution to sports. Visakhapatnam West MLA P.G.V.R. Naidu (Gana Babu) said summer coaching camps serve as platforms for identifying and nurturing future sporting talent and reiterated the government’s commitment to developing Visakhapatnam as a sports hub.

Dronacharya and Arjuna Award recipients were felicitated on the occasion, and certificates were presented to participants who excelled in the camps. Demonstrations by young athletes drew appreciation from the audience. SAAP Board Director M. Durga Ramesh Kumar, DSDO June Gallyot, Olympic Association secretary, K. Suryanarayana, Dronacharya awardee Ramana Rao, coaches, sportspersons and parents were present.
